2016-09-06 4 views
7

Visual Studio Team 서비스의 릴리스 정의에서 파일의 이름을 바꾸려면 어떻게해야합니까? 사용할 수 있거나 내장 된 마켓 플레이스 태스크가 있습니까? 어떻게 달성 할 수 있습니까?Visual Studio Team Services 릴리스 정의 - 파일의 이름을 바꾸는 작업?

답변 :

1)에 필요한 인수를 입력) 시장
2) 텍스트 영역

Param 
( 
[string]$pathToFileToRename 
) 

Rename-Item $pathToFileToRename NewName.txt 

3 다음 PowerShell을 입력에서 "인라인 파워 쉘"작업 추가 인수 텍스트 상자 (환경 변수를 사용할 수 있음) 예

pathToFileToRename $(System.DefaultWorkingDirectory)/somepath/CurrentName.txt 
+1

나는 대답의 파트 3에 하이픈이 붙은 매개 변수 이름이 있어야한다고 생각한다. 그래서 그것은'-pathToFileToRename $ (...'등)이되어야합니다. – OffHeGoes

답변

3

명령 줄 실행 작업을 사용하거나 PowerShell 스크립트에서 실행하고 릴리스에서 스크립트를 호출하십시오.

+0

고마워요, 제 제안을 바탕으로 실제 문제를 수정했습니다. –